Kallas Champions North Macedonia’s EU Membership Bid Despite Ongoing Delays

Ethan Riley by Ethan Riley
July 24, 2025
in Macedonia
Kallas backs North Macedonia’s EU membership bid despite ongoing stall – Euronews.com
ADVERTISEMENT

Estonian Prime Minister Kaja Kallas has reaffirmed her support for North Macedonia’s long-standing bid to join the European Union, despite recent setbacks and stalled negotiations. Speaking amid ongoing complexities in the accession process, Kallas emphasized the importance of continued engagement and solidarity within the EU framework. Her endorsement comes as North Macedonia faces persistent hurdles that have delayed progress, underscoring both the challenges and the enduring commitment among some member states to the Western Balkans’ integration into Europe.

Challenges and Roadblocks in the North Macedonia EU Accession Process

North Macedonia’s path to EU membership remains complicated by a series of persistent obstacles, primarily linked to diplomatic disputes and institutional reforms. The ongoing disagreement with Bulgaria over historical and linguistic issues continues to stall negotiations, despite repeated calls for compromise from EU leaders. Additionally, concerns about judicial independence and anti-corruption measures within North Macedonia contribute to Brussels’ cautious approach. These challenges underscore the complexity of aligning domestic policies with EU standards, even as political will and public support in North Macedonia remain strong.

Further complicating the accession process are bureaucratic delays and fluctuating political dynamics within existing member states, which often lead to inconsistent support for enlargement. The table below summarizes key impediments currently affecting North Macedonia’s EU aspirations:

ChallengeDescriptionImpact
Bilateral DisputesOngoing tensions with Bulgaria over historical narratives and minority rights.Delays opening of negotiation chapters.
Judicial ReformNeed for stronger judicial independence and anti-corruption frameworks.Slows EU’s confidence in institutional readiness.
Political UncertaintyShifting alliances within EU member states affect enlargement policies.Creates unpredictability in support levels.

Recommendations for Accelerating North Macedonia’s Membership Prospects

To expedite North Macedonia’s accession to the European Union, a multi-faceted approach is essential. Authorities should prioritize strengthening the rule of law, ensuring judicial independence, and combating corruption at all levels. Enhanced cooperation with EU institutions through transparent communication channels will also be vital to rebuild trust and demonstrate genuine commitment to necessary reforms. Moreover, advancing minority rights protections and fostering social cohesion must not be overlooked, as these issues frequently arise during the negotiation process.

In addition to political and legal reforms, targeted economic initiatives can accelerate progress. Implementing structural reforms to boost competitiveness, innovation, and foreign investment will align North Macedonia more closely with EU economic standards.
